iChat is essentially AIM, just a much better client, the network is fine. I don't think the Mac version of messenger supports video though, its a pretty weak client. For text only chat I use Adium, which runs almost every network, but can't do video yet. I think skype now supports video on Mac as well. That should work with your iSight.
